DISCLAIMER TO THE PUBLIC:
The District returned to fully in-person meetings on March 8, 2023, following the end of Governor Newsom’s COVID-19 State of Emergency, which was lifted as of March 1, 2023. Without a declared State of Emergency, the District cannot hold remote meetings under AB 361.

PUBLIC PARTICIPATION
Members of the public may address the Board of Trustees regarding items on the agenda by completing the form provided by the District and submitting it to the Secretary of the Board prior to the agenda item being discussed. The President of the Board shall determine whether to allow the public to speak on the item before or during the Board’s consideration of the item.

The public shall be given the opportunity to address the Board on any item of interest to the public within the subject matter/jurisdiction of the Board. Such remarks shall be made during “Open Communication for Public Comment”.  Presentation by a member of the public on matters relating to an agenda item or during “Open Communication for Public Comment” shall be limited to three (3) minutes. Thirty minutes shall be the maximum time allotment for public speakers on any one subject regardless of the number of speakers at any one board meeting as prescribed in Board Policy 2345.

Additionally, under the Brown Act, the Board cannot discuss or take action on items not listed on the agenda. Matters brought before the Board that are not on the agenda may, at the Board’s discretion, be referred to staff or placed on the next agenda.
